Invesco Ltd. lowered its stake in Fossil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:FOSL - Free Report) by 22.7%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 276,860 shares of the accessories brand company's stock after selling 81,484 shares during the period. Invesco Ltd. owned 0.52% of Fossil Group worth $318,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Fossil Group Stock Performance

Shares of NASDAQ FOSL traded up $0.15 during midday trading on Thursday, reaching $3.10. 573,306 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 1,285,443. The company has a quick ratio of 1.17, a current ratio of 1.83 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.24. The firm has a market cap of $166.72 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-2.79 and a beta of 2.21. The firm has a 50-day simple moving average of $2.25 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$1.62. Fossil Group, Inc. has a twelve month low of $0.86 and a twelve month high of $3.58.

Fossil Group (NASDAQ:FOSL -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, August 13th. The accessories brand company reported ($0.10)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.21) by $0.11. The firm had revenue of $220.40 million during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$198.04 million. Fossil Group had a negative net margin of 5.49% and a negative return on equity of 12.07%.

Fossil Group Profile

(Free Report)

Fossil Group,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, designs, develops, markets, and distributes consumer fashion accessories in the United States, Europe, Asia, and internationally. The company's products include traditional watches, smartwatches, jewelry, handbags, small leather goods, belts, and sunglasses.
